Hobbs finally completes his move
By Nathan Jackson
August 19 2005
It's been a very happy 17th birthday for Jack Hobbs as he finally completed his transfer to the European Champions, Liverpool. Hobbs has been all set to sign for the Premiership side for a few months now after his move to Arsenal collapsed and now the youngster has completed his "dream move"

Hobbs was all set to join Arsenal despite being linked with Villa, Bolton, Newcastle and Manchester United but Liverpool snook in after Arsenal couldn't agree a severance package. Hobbs today finally completed the saga as he joined the Reds, ironic considering he's apparantly a Manchester United fan.

Talking to Liverpool's official site, Hobbs said "What a 17th birthday it is for me to sign for Liverpool, and it goes without saying that I will never forget this one! I am absolutely delighted to be at Liverpool, this is a dream come true for me."

Hobbs becomes the first Lincoln player to transfer to a Premiership side since Darren Huckerby left the Imps for Newcastle United in 1996. This fee is undisclosed but it is believed to have a potential value of £750,000 and guarantees the Imps a friendly against Liverpool next season.

"Everyone has been friendly. Steven Gerrard and Jamie Carragher have been great with me. The manager Rafael Benitez has been really nice as well. He's said 'Welcome to Liverpool, good luck and all the best'."
